You're right, Mandy

You can mail yourself your work as proof, if a dispute ever arises. It is a "poor man's copyright". But the formal copyright is recommended over that method. I was thinking that this board is somewhat like postage, because messages are date-stamped.

Jason
 
Poor Man's Copyright

Jason & Mandy...

Yeah, the "Poor Man's Copyright" works, but not all of the time...How it works is: you send something to your self. Once you receive it - never open it. The date on the envelope (when they cancel the stamp) acts as the copyright date. Unfortuantely I have heard of cases where courts have not allowed the "Poor Man's Copyright" to be proof of ownership...I guess your damned if you do and damned if you don't!!!
